: New rules allow for tracking damage from enemy raids and recovering from natural or political catastrophes.
: It provides essential tables for family survival and realistic childbirth and death odds that are widely considered superior to those in the core rulebook. Book of the Estate vs. Book of the Manor Book of the Manor Book of the Estate Focus Single Manor management Honors and multiple Manors Complexity High (detailed daily management) Moderate (faster, lighter system) Ideal for Smaller groups or "manor-focused" play Large groups or high-level nobility Income Base Variable based on rolls Fixed 10L base with less randomness
